Etowah, AR vs Stephens, AR
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Stephens is 18.5% cheaper than Etowah. With a cost index of 48 vs 57,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Stephens to Etowah should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Etowah is $633/month compared to $416/month in Stephens — a 52%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Stephens is more affordable at $52,900 median vs $80,600.
Median household income in Etowah is $23,125 compared to $37,361 in Stephens (-38.1%). Stephens off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Etowah spend roughly 32.8% of their income on rent, more than the 13.4% in Stephens.
